About Trinity Reformed Episcopal Church
Trinity Reformed Episcopal Church is a traditional Anglican parish serving Mason, West Chester, and the greater Cincinnati area. Established in 2000, the congregation traces its roots to a non-denominational church founded in 1990 and later affiliated with the Reformed Episcopal Church, drawn by appreciation for liturgy, the sacraments, and historic church traditions. Under the leadership of Rector Fr. Jeff Hubbard, the parish is committed to biblical truth, beautiful worship according to the historic Book of Common Prayer, and bountiful love expressed through genuine community care. The church gathers for Sunday morning worship with Holy Communion at 10:30 a.m., preceded by parish catechesis and educational offerings at 9:30 a.m., and also hosts Evening Prayer and parish dinners on select Wednesdays.
